Lost Car Keys in Milton Keynes: Understanding the Options

Losing car keys is a common mishap that can leave individuals in a state of panic, specifically in a busy city like Milton Keynes. When confronted with this circumstance, knowing the best strategy can save time, money, and a fair quantity of tension. This short article supplies a detailed guide on what to do if you’ve lost your car keys in Milton Keynes, with a focus on the offered options for healing, replacement, and prevention.

The Immediate Response

When you understand that your car keys are missing out on, the primary step is to stay calm. Stressing can cloud judgment and result in rash choices. Here is an advised course of action:

  1. Retrace Your Steps: Think back to the last time you had your keys. Was it in your home, at a pal’s home, or possibly a shop? Examine all areas where you may have positioned them.

  2. Search Thoroughly: Conduct a thorough search of your instant vicinity. Look in pockets, bags, under cushions, and in your vehicle. Car keys can typically show up in the most unforeseen locations.

  3. Ask for Help: If you are in a public location, do not think twice to ask employees for assistance. They might have come across comparable situations and can provide helpful ideas.

  4. Contact Lost and Found: If you think you left your keys in a public place, investigate at local lost and found departments, such as those at shopping centers or public transportation stations.

What to Do Next

If your search does not yield results, you have a number of alternatives to think about for replacing your lost car keys.

1. Contact Your Dealership

Many vehicle dealers have the ability to provide replacement keys for lorries. Here’s what you must think about:

  • Identify your Vehicle: Have your vehicle identification number (VIN) ready. This number is crucial for the dealer to assist you correctly.
  • Evidence of Ownership: Be prepared to offer paperwork showing ownership of the vehicle, such as registration or insurance papers.
  • Costs: Replacing keys through a car dealership can be on the costlier side, and pricing varies by make and model.

2. Discover a Locksmith

A professional locksmith can be a more affordable alternative. Here are some advantages:

  • Cost-Effective: Typically, locksmiths charge less than dealerships for key replacement and can manage numerous types of keys, from traditional physical keys to innovative wise keys.
  • Accessibility: Many locksmiths use mobile services, implying they can pertain to your location, supplying additional benefit.
  • Faster Service: Often, a locksmith can offer quicker service compared to waiting for a dealership to manage your demand.

3. Utilize a Spare Key

If you have a spare key, this is clearly the quickest solution. If you do not have one however can acquire one from a household member or friend, this may be an immediate backup strategy.

Costs of Replacement

The expenses connected with changing lost car keys can vary commonly. Here’s a breakdown:

Replacement Method Approximate Cost Range
Dealer ₤ 100 – ₤ 300 (or more)
Locksmith ₤ 50 – ₤ 200
Do It Yourself Key Fob (for specific vehicles) ₤ 20 – ₤ 80

Preventing Future Incidents

While losing keys is in some cases inevitable, there are strategies to decrease the possibilities of misplacing them in the future:

  • Designate a Key Spot: Always keep your type in a particular location, like a bowl or key hook, when you enter your home.
  • Think About a Key Finder Tracker: Bluetooth-enabled key trackers can assist locate lost keys utilizing your smart device.
  • Make Spare Keys: Have at least one spare key made and keep it in a safe and secure area or with a relied on individual.

Frequently asked questions

Q1: What should I do if I find my lost keys after getting a replacement?

If you find your lost keys after obtaining a replacement, it’s recommended to keep them as a backup unless you’re facing a monetary stress. Dispose of old keys securely to avoid mix-ups.

Q2: Can I program a replacement key myself?

For some vehicles, DIY programming is possible. Refer to the maker’s guide or find tutorials online. However, more advanced keys frequently need professional programming.

Q3: Are key replacement services offered on weekends?

Lots of locksmiths and some dealerships provide services on weekends, however it’s best to call ahead and verify schedule.

Q4: Can I drive my car without the initial keys?

In most cases, driving without the initial keys is not possible, specifically for modern automobiles that depend on electronic fobs. Always consult your vehicle’s handbook for assistance.
